How to Find the Right Keywords for Financial Websites
Keywords are like the language your audience speaks.
To connect with them, you need to use the terms they’re typing into search engines.
For financial websites, this might include phrases like “best mortgage rates” or “financial advisor near me.”
Tips to Nail Your Keyword Research
- Go Deep with Tools: Use free and paid keyword research tools to find high-value terms.
- Think Locally: Add location-based terms if you serve specific regions.
- Look for Gaps: What are competitors missing? That’s your opportunity.
Can Local SEO Help Financial Websites?
Absolutely. Imagine someone searching “tax advisor near me.”
With local SEO, your business pops up right when they’re ready to make a decision.
Actionable Steps for Local SEO Success
- Google My Business: Claim and optimize your profile so your hours, contact info, and reviews stand out.
- Local Content: Write about topics your nearby audience cares about, like state-specific tax laws.
- Encourage Reviews: Positive testimonials do more than build trust—they help search engines love you too.
Why Content is the Heart of SEO for Financial Institutions
Think of your content as the helpful friend your clients didn’t know they needed.
By creating blog posts, guides, or videos that answer their questions, you become a trusted source for solutions.
What to Write About
- Explain the Basics: Help people understand complicated topics like retirement plans.
- Share Real Stories: Case studies show what’s possible when they work with you.
- Answer Questions: Common questions, like “How do I start investing?” make great content.
Great content doesn’t just bring traffic – it builds relationships and trust.
And trust is very important in the financial field.
